5 properties waving the Westin flag in Canada have been sold.

SITQ, the real estate arm of Caisse de Depot et Placement du Quebec, one of Canada’s largest investment groups, has sold its 49% stake in five Westin-branded hotels in the country to an unidentified institutional investor. Terms of the transaction, including price, have not been disclosed.The hotels involved are the 487-key Westin Ottawa, the 525-key Westin Calgary, the 511-key Westin Bayshore Vancouver, the 416-key Westin Edmonton and the 977-key Westin Harbour Castle, Toronto.The properties have a combined guestroom count of 2,917.The hotels involved are the 487-key Westin Ottawa, the 525-key Westin Calgary, the 511-key Westin Bayshore Vancouver, the 416-key Westin Edmonton and the 977-key Westin Harbour Castle, Toronto.
